Run your Bug Bounty program

Bug Bounty programs are designed to incentivize white-hat hackers and security researchers to discover vulnerabilities in a company’s product before malicious hackers do. These programs give hackers a financial reward for flagging security issues that might otherwise go undiscovered for years. Some companies offer their Bug Bounty program to the public and ask that any Bug Hunter or anyone can discovers a security issue in their service report it to them so they can fix it.


By participating in these programs, you can earn a financial reward as well as help the company improves its security. But you need to be careful: Some companies may ask you to sign a Non-Disclosure Agreement (NDA) so you don’t disclose your findings publicly.


Earn a living as a freelance software tester or QA engineer

If you’re more interested in a career path that involves testing software rather than hacking it, you could earn a living as a freelance software tester or QA engineer. Most of your work will involve testing software products to uncover bugs and make sure features are working properly.


To Earn Money As a Bug Hunter, you can get this work by finding contract opportunities on freelancing websites like Upwork, PeoplePerHour, and Toptal. You can also network with software developers and quality assurance engineers at conferences, meet-ups, and local user groups.
